Noam Chomsky describes the U.S. as a nation founded as an empire, arguing that expansion has been a consistent principle since its inception. He states that the Founding Fathers emulated the Roman Empire and that American imperialism has roots in early U.S. history, with a continuous line from the founding to modern times. Chomsky claims that the U.S. maintains global power through violence and that its foreign policy has often disregarded human rights in favor of control over resources. He argues that the narrative of American benevolence is a facade for imperialistic actions that have persisted throughout history.
